I still am unable to get the wallet to sync. I've checked the addnodes on page one. Is there more I'm missing?
the conf settings in the OP are old use the conf file that comes with v1.1 rpcuser=doge rpcpassword=wow addnode=67.205.20.10 addnode=95.85.29.144 addnode=162.243.113.110 addnode=146.185.181.114 rpcport=22555 server=1 daemon=1 Am i the only one who think that this "config" file that comes with the wallet is extremely suspicious? If you use it it will run the client as server with that username and password and it will connect it to these addresses. Now let's add the fact that if the client run as a server you can access it from remote by using that username and password...
